Что такое URI ionic3 для сервера идентификации 4? - PullRequest
0 голосов
/ 05 июля 2018

это URI перенаправления для xamarin в identityserver4,

RedirectUri = "xamarinformsclients://callback",

источник:

https://github.com/cloudscribe/sample-idserver/blob/master/xclient/XamarinFormsClient/XamarinFormsClient.Core/MainPage.xaml.cs

что такое URI перенаправления для ionic в identityserver4 при использовании в браузере приложения.

const ClientId = "IonicClient";
const ClientSecret = "<SECRET>";
const RedirectUri = "http://localhost:8100/";

вот мой УРИ. но это возвращение к этому URL не мои приложения ионная кордова билд андроид

1 Ответ

0 голосов
/ 05 июля 2018

URI перенаправления, который вы настроили в своем клиенте на сервере идентификации, должен точно соответствовать тому, который вы используете в клиентском приложении. Вы можете просто угадать или составить редирект URI, который вам нужен, чтобы знать, куда вы хотите получить возврат. Проверьте журналы на сервере идентификации, который должен сообщить вам, откуда поступил запрос, и дать вам подсказку относительно того, какой редирект нужно добавить.

"redirect_uri":"io.ionic.starter",
"client_id":"IonicClient",
"response_type":"token id_token",
"state":"WJXbyxlvDI",
"scope":"openid profile idserverapi offline_access",
"access_type":"offline",

Вы настроили io.iconic.starter вы говорите, что используете http://localhost:8100/. Я полагаю, вы обновили его и добавили http://localhost:8100

...